How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Oxford?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Oxford Studio Apartments | $1,504 | $1,199 | $1,585 |
Oxford 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,497 | $973 | $2,019 |
Oxford 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,836 | $1,159 | $2,711 |
Oxford 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,169 | $817 | $3,153 |
Oxford 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,996 | $1,529 | $2,345 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Oxford
How much are Studio apartments in Oxford?
There are currently 2 Studio Apartments in Oxford with rent ranges from $1,199 to $1,585 with an average price of $1,504.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Oxford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Oxford ranges from $973 to $2,019 with an average monthly rent of $1,497.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Oxford c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Oxford range from $1,159 to $2,711.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,836.
How expensive are Oxford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 33 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Oxford on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$817 to $3,153 - averaging $2,169 for the location.
